On Mon, 2013-02-04 at 10:09 +0000, James Hogan wrote:
> The IRQ_PER_CPU Kconfig symbol was removed in the following commit:
>
> Commit 6a58fb3bad099076f36f0f30f44507bc3275cdb6 ("genirq: Remove
> CONFIG_IRQ_PER_CPU") merged in v2.6.39-rc1.
>
> But IRQ_PER_CPU wasn't removed from any of the architecture Kconfig
> files where it was defined or selected. It's completely unused so remove
> the remaining references.
